Skip to content

MicroDocs Framework

项目简介

MicroDocs Framework 是一套基于MicroDesign体系的文档平台,致力于从用户体验、需求分析、系统架构、系统插件、系统组件、系统主题、系统测试、系统部署、开发文档和解决方面,解决企业痛点,为企业降本增效的的生态解决方案。

前端框架

以下是上述前端框架和库的对比表格:

特性VanillaVue.jsReactPreactLitSvelteSolid.jsQwikAngular
类型原生JS框架框架框架框架
大小中等中等中等
性能非常高非常高非常高中等
学习曲线中等中等
生态系统广泛广泛广泛广泛新兴较小新兴新兴广泛
响应式手动内置手动手动内置内置内置内置内置
组件化手动内置内置内置内置内置内置内置内置
模板语法可选JSXJSXHTML可选JSXJSX模板
状态管理手动VuexRedux/Context手动手动手动手动NgRx/Services
双向数据绑定支持不支持不支持支持支持
编译器
Web组件
服务端渲染手动支持支持支持支持支持支持支持支持

说明:

请注意,这个表格只是一个大致的对比,每个框架和库都有其特定的特性和优势,实际的选择应该基于项目的具体需求和团队的技术栈。例如,Vue.js和Angular提供了更完整的解决方案,适合大型应用;而Svelte和Qwik则以其性能优势适合对性能要求极高的项目;React和Preact则因其灵活性和广泛的生态系统而受到许多开发者的喜爱。

前端项目

micro-design-vue说明GitHubGitee
micro-design-docsiteMaven 依赖版本管理https://gitee.com/MicroDesign/micro-design-vue
micro-design-aiJava 框架拓展
micro-design-ui管理后台 + 用户 APP 的服务端
micro-design-admin系统功能的 Module 模块
micro-design-docs会员中心的 Module 模块
micro-design-theme基础设施的 Module 模块
micro-design-awesome工作流程的 Module 模块
micro-design-nuxt支付系统的 Module 模块
micro-design-uniapp商城系统的 Module 模块
micro-uniapp-admin微信公众号的 Module 模块
micro-design-hono大屏报表 Module 模块

后端项目

项目说明GitHubGitee
micro-design-cloudhttps://gitee.com/MicroDesign/micro-design-cloud

在线体验

使用框架

框架说明版本学习指南
Spring Cloud Alibaba微服务框架2021.0.4.0文档
Nacos配置中心 & 注册中心2.0.4文档
RocketMQ消息队列4.9.4文档
Sentinel服务保障1.8.6文档
XXL Job定时任务2.3.1文档
Spring Cloud Gateway服务网关3.4.1文档
Seata分布式事务1.6.1文档
MySQL数据库服务器5.7 / 8.0+
DruidJDBC 连接池、监控组件1.2.19文档
MyBatis PlusMyBatis 增强工具包3.5.3.1文档
Dynamic Datasource动态数据源3.6.0文档
Rediskey-value 数据库5.0 / 6.0
RedissonRedis 客户端3.18.0文档
Spring MVCMVC 框架5.3.24文档
Spring SecuritySpring 安全框架5.7.5文档
Hibernate Validator参数校验组件6.2.5文档
Flowable工作流引擎6.7.2文档
Knife4jSwagger 增强 UI 实现4.0.0文档
SkyWalking分布式应用追踪系统8.12.0文档
Spring Boot AdminSpring Boot 监控平台2.7.10文档
JacksonJSON 工具库2.13.3
MapStructJava Bean 转换1.5.5.Final文档
Lombok消除冗长的 Java 代码1.18.26文档
JUnitJava 单元测试框架5.8.2-
MockitoJava Mock 框架4.8.0-

更新日志

  • V1.0.0

常见问题

  • Vue2组件兼容性问题

贡献指南

问题反馈

Released under the MIT License.